Living Labs and Inclusive Housing: How Design-Build Serves Higher Education
Manage episode 477365785 series 1950830
In this episode of the Design-Build Delivers Podcast, we spotlight one of the fastest-growing sectors for design-build: higher education. From inclusive student housing to sustainable infrastructure, campuses across the country are embracing collaboration, speed and innovation.
You’ll hear from two design-build pros—both named Jason—who bring award-winning expertise to the table.
👤 Jason Dunster, Senior Integrated Design Director at McCarthy Building Companies, joins us to talk about UC Riverside’s North District Phase Two—an intersegmental housing project that blends university and community college students into a shared, inclusive campus community.
👤 Jason Tobias, Project Executive at Skanska, shares how Wake Tech’s Central Energy Plant became a living lab, a sustainability standout, and a model for progressive design-build—earning recognition with multiple DBIA Project/Team Awards and Green Globes honors.
🎓 Whether you're on a campus, working with one, or just curious about where design-build is headed next, this episode has something for you.
